Honka 1-0 KuPS

A 48th minute goal from Rubén Palazuelos sent Honka clear at the top of the table. Utrecht coach Jan Wouters was present in Tapiola, who was he watching? KuPS coach Esa Pekonen described their performance as 'uneven'. Honka have 39 points from 20 games, two clear of HJK. KuPS are seventh, with 25 points from 20 matches.

TPS 2-2 Jaro

TPS went 2-0 up inside an hour, goals from Aleksi Ristola (27') and Petteri Pennanen (59'). But Jaro remembered that they're a good team this year, and a brace from Jonas Emet (61' and 88') gave the visitors a point. TPS remain fifth, with 27 points from 18 games, a GD of +2. Jaro are fourth, 27 points from 19 matches, GD +6.

Lahti 2-1 IFK Mariehamn

Sunday's televised game saw lots of chances, but it was Lahti who scored the vital ones. They took the lead through Vini Dantas (19'), but Mariehamn hit the bar twice through Adlam and Bright. Bright then equalised on 69 minutes, before Hertsi scored a winner (75'). Lahti remain 11th, with 21pts from 19 games, but are only one point behind Inter. IFK Mariehamn are 8th, with 25 points from 20 matches.

VPS 4-1 MYPA

Friday night in Vaasa looked like being a drama - MYPA scored in the first half, totally against the run of play, the goal from Olajide Williams (19'). But VPS fought back in the second half, goals from Koskimaa (65'), Kerr (75') and two from captain Sebastian Strandvall (84 and 90') meant VPS remain on the podium. They are third, with 32 points from 19 matches. MYPA are sixth, 26 points from 19 games.

JJK 2-0 Inter

It's been a shocking 2013 for both clubs. But at least JJK had a good Sunday - a penalty from Poutiainen (48') and a goal from substitute Hilska (88') mean JJK remain in touch with Lahti, five points behind Inter and with a game in hand. Inter have won one league match in ten, and have only scored three goals. JJK are bottom, but have 17 points from 19 games. Inter are tenth, with 22 points from 20 matches.

RoPS 0-0 HJK

RoPS had kept clean sheets in 6 of their last 8 home league games. They made it 7 games with a resolute display, helped by a tepid HJK who had one eye on Tuesday's Champions League match against Kalju in Estonia. RoPS are ninth, with 23 points from 20 games. HJK drop to second, 37 points from 19 games, two points behind Honka.
